How does the light from a planet contrast with the light from a distant star regarding twinkling?

Answer

Planets generally exhibit a steady, unwavering light

Planets present a larger illuminated surface area (a disk), meaning light rays from different edges are affected oppositely by the atmosphere, effectively canceling out the noticeable changes.
